Substrate preparation is a critical step in creating a magic mushroom terrarium, as it directly influences the success of mycelium colonization and fruiting. Begin by selecting a suitable soil mix, typically a blend of organic materials such as coco coir, vermiculite, and peat moss. This mixture should be free of contaminants and pests, as they can compete with or harm the mycelium. Once your soil mix is ready, the first step is sterilization to eliminate any bacteria, fungi, or spores that could interfere with mushroom growth. Sterilization can be achieved by steaming the soil mix in a large pot or using a pressure cooker at 15 psi for 1.5 to 2 hours. Ensure the soil is evenly moistened before sterilization to allow heat penetration throughout the mixture.
After sterilization, allow the soil mix to cool to a temperature that is safe for handling, typically around 80°F (27°C). This step is crucial, as introducing nutrients or mycelium to hot soil can kill the delicate organisms. Once cooled, it’s time to enrich the substrate with nutrients essential for mycelium growth. Add a balanced blend of supplements such as worm castings, gypsum, or a pre-made mushroom substrate amendment. These additives provide the necessary minerals and organic matter for robust mycelium development. Mix the nutrients thoroughly to ensure even distribution, as uneven nutrient levels can lead to patchy colonization.
Moisture control is another vital aspect of substrate preparation. The soil mix should be damp but not waterlogged, as excessive moisture can lead to anaerobic conditions and mold growth. Aim for a moisture level where the substrate feels like a wrung-out sponge—moist to the touch but not dripping wet. To achieve this, gradually add filtered or distilled water (to avoid chlorine and chloramine, which can harm mycelium) while mixing the soil. Test the moisture level by squeezing a handful of the substrate; it should hold together without releasing excess water.
Once the substrate is sterilized, nutrient-enriched, and properly moistened, it’s ready for inoculation with mushroom spawn. However, before introducing the spawn, ensure the substrate has cooled completely and is at the correct moisture level. Overly warm or wet substrate can stress the mycelium, hindering its growth. After inoculation, the substrate should be placed in a clean, sterile environment within the terrarium to prevent contamination during colonization. Regularly monitor the moisture levels during this phase, misting the substrate lightly if it begins to dry out.
Maintaining proper moisture levels throughout the colonization and fruiting stages is essential for healthy mushroom growth. Use a spray bottle to mist the terrarium walls and air space, creating humidity without oversaturating the substrate. Avoid direct misting of the substrate surface, as this can lead to mold or bacterial growth. By carefully preparing and maintaining the substrate, you create an optimal environment for mycelium to thrive, ultimately leading to a successful and bountiful magic mushroom terrarium.

Spawn Inoculation: Introduce mushroom spawn evenly, maintain sterile conditions to prevent contamination
Spawn inoculation is a critical step in creating a magic mushroom terrarium, as it introduces the mycelium—the vegetative part of the fungus—into the substrate where it will grow. To begin, ensure your workspace is clean and sterile to minimize the risk of contamination. Use a laminar flow hood or a still-air box if available, or work in a clean area with minimal airflow. Sterilize all tools, such as scalpels or spoons, with rubbing alcohol before use. The mushroom spawn, typically grain-based and colonized by mycelium, should be handled with care to maintain its viability.
Even distribution of the spawn is essential for uniform mycelium growth throughout the terrarium. Prepare your substrate—a mixture of vermiculite, brown rice flour, and water, sterilized in advance—and allow it to cool in a sterile environment. Once cooled, gently break up any clumps in the substrate to ensure a consistent texture. Introduce the spawn by evenly sprinkling it across the surface of the substrate, aiming for a ratio of approximately 10-20% spawn to substrate by volume. Use a sterile spatula or gloved hands to lightly mix the spawn into the top layer of the substrate, ensuring it is well-integrated without over-disturbing the material.
Maintaining sterile conditions during inoculation is paramount to prevent contamination from bacteria, mold, or other fungi. Work quickly but carefully to minimize exposure to airborne contaminants. If using a glove box or laminar flow hood, keep the opening sealed as much as possible. If working in open air, use a flame from an alcohol burner to create a sterile field around your workspace, waving the flame over the area periodically. Avoid talking, coughing, or sneezing near the substrate, as these actions can introduce contaminants.
After inoculation, transfer the substrate into your prepared terrarium container, which should also be sterile. Seal the container with a lid or micropower tape to create a controlled environment for the mycelium to colonize. Place the terrarium in a dark, warm location with consistent temperatures between 70-75°F (21-24°C) to encourage growth. Monitor the terrarium daily for signs of contamination, such as unusual colors or smells, and address any issues immediately.
Finally, patience is key during the colonization phase. It can take 2-4 weeks for the mycelium to fully colonize the substrate, depending on conditions. Avoid disturbing the terrarium unnecessarily during this time. Once colonization is complete, you can proceed to the next steps of creating a fruiting chamber to encourage mushroom growth. By following these detailed steps for spawn inoculation and maintaining sterile conditions, you significantly increase the chances of a successful and contaminant-free magic mushroom terrarium.

Humidity Control: Use a humidifier or misting system to keep environment consistently moist
Maintaining optimal humidity is critical for the successful cultivation of magic mushrooms in a terrarium. Mushrooms thrive in environments with high moisture levels, typically between 90-95% humidity. To achieve this, a humidifier or misting system is essential. These tools ensure that the terrarium remains consistently moist, preventing the substrate from drying out and creating an ideal habitat for mycelium growth. When selecting a humidifier, opt for one with adjustable settings to fine-tune the humidity levels according to the specific needs of your mushroom species.
A misting system, on the other hand, involves periodically spraying the terrarium with water to increase humidity. This can be done manually using a spray bottle or automated with a timer-controlled misting setup. Automated systems are particularly useful for larger terrariums or when consistent care is challenging. However, manual misting allows for more control and can be a cost-effective solution for smaller setups. Regardless of the method chosen, it’s crucial to monitor humidity levels regularly using a hygrometer to ensure they remain within the optimal range.
For humidifiers, placement is key. Position the device near the terrarium but not directly inside, as this can lead to waterlogging or uneven moisture distribution. If using a misting system, ensure the nozzles are directed at the substrate and walls of the terrarium to mimic natural dew formation. Avoid misting the mushrooms directly, as excessive water on their caps can cause rot or other issues. Additionally, maintain a consistent misting schedule, typically 2-4 times daily, depending on the ambient humidity and temperature.
Incorporating a humidity control system also requires attention to ventilation. While high humidity is necessary, proper air exchange prevents the buildup of mold and other contaminants. Use a small fan or passive vents to create a gentle airflow without significantly reducing moisture levels. Balancing humidity and ventilation ensures a healthy environment for mushroom growth while minimizing risks associated with stagnant, overly damp conditions.
Finally, regular maintenance of your humidifier or misting system is vital. Clean the humidifier’s water reservoir and misting nozzles weekly to prevent bacterial or fungal growth. Distilled or filtered water is recommended to avoid mineral buildup, which can clog the system or harm the mushrooms. By diligently managing humidity through these methods, you create a stable, nurturing environment that supports robust mycelium development and bountiful mushroom yields in your terrarium.

Lighting Setup: Provide indirect natural light or low-intensity artificial light for healthy growth
When setting up the lighting for your magic mushroom terrarium, it's crucial to mimic the natural environment where these fungi thrive. Indirect natural light is ideal because it provides the necessary spectrum of light without the intensity that can harm delicate mycelium. Place your terrarium near a north-facing window or use sheer curtains to filter sunlight if you’re using a south, east, or west-facing window. This ensures the mushrooms receive gentle, diffused light that promotes healthy growth without overheating or drying out the substrate. Avoid direct sunlight, as it can scorch the mycelium and disrupt the humidity balance within the terrarium.
If natural light is insufficient or unavailable, low-intensity artificial light is a reliable alternative. LED grow lights with a low wattage (around 10–20 watts) and a color temperature of 6500K (cool white) are excellent choices. Position the light source 12–18 inches above the terrarium to avoid overheating. Use a timer to maintain a consistent light cycle, typically 12 hours of light and 12 hours of darkness, which mimics the natural day-night cycle and supports optimal growth. Ensure the light is not too close to the terrarium, as excessive heat can dry out the environment and stress the mushrooms.
For a more budget-friendly option, fluorescent lights or compact fluorescent lamps (CFLs) can also be used. These lights produce less heat compared to incandescent bulbs and provide adequate illumination for mushroom growth. Place the fluorescent tube or CFL bulb 6–12 inches above the terrarium, depending on the size and heat output of the light. Again, use a timer to maintain a consistent light schedule, as mushrooms require darkness for part of their growth cycle.
Regardless of the light source, monitor the terrarium’s internal conditions regularly. Use a thermometer and hygrometer to ensure the temperature remains between 70–75°F (21–24°C) and humidity stays around 90–95%. Adjust the lighting setup if you notice signs of stress, such as drying substrate or stunted growth. Proper lighting not only supports photosynthesis in the terrarium’s microfauna but also encourages the mushrooms to develop vibrant colors and robust structures.
Finally, consider the aesthetics of your lighting setup. If your terrarium is a decorative piece, choose lights that complement its design while meeting the mushrooms’ needs. For example, LED strip lights can be discreetly placed around the terrarium’s edges to provide illumination without detracting from its natural beauty. Remember, the goal is to create a balanced environment where light supports growth without becoming a stressor. With the right lighting setup, your magic mushroom terrarium will flourish into a captivating and thriving ecosystem.

Harvesting Techniques: Pick mature mushrooms carefully, avoid damaging mycelium for continued yields
When harvesting magic mushrooms from your terrarium, the goal is to maximize yields while preserving the mycelium, the fungus’s root-like structure, for future flushes. Start by identifying mature mushrooms, which typically have fully opened caps and gills that may have begun to drop spores. Use a small, sharp knife or scissors to cut the mushroom at the base of the stem, as close to the substrate as possible. Pulling or twisting the mushroom can damage the mycelium, reducing future productivity. Always handle the mushrooms gently to avoid bruising or contaminating the terrarium.
Timing is crucial for optimal harvesting. Mushrooms grow in flushes, and the first flush is usually the most abundant. Harvest mushrooms as soon as they reach maturity to encourage the growth of the next flush. Leaving overripe mushrooms in the terrarium can lead to spore contamination, which may harm the mycelium and reduce yields. Regularly inspect your terrarium daily, as magic mushrooms can mature quickly, often within 24 to 48 hours after the veil breaks.
To avoid damaging the mycelium, be mindful of the substrate and surrounding area while harvesting. Work slowly and deliberately, ensuring your tools are clean and sterile to prevent introducing contaminants. If growing in a bulk substrate or terrarium, avoid disturbing the surface layer more than necessary. After harvesting, lightly mist the area with water to maintain humidity and support the next flush. Proper care during harvesting ensures the mycelium remains healthy and continues to produce mushrooms.
Post-harvest, handle the mushrooms carefully to preserve their potency and quality. Place them on a clean surface or drying rack, ensuring adequate airflow to prevent mold. If drying, maintain a low temperature to preserve psychoactive compounds. Store harvested mushrooms in airtight containers in a cool, dark place. Proper harvesting and post-harvest care not only ensures the longevity of your terrarium but also maximizes the quality and quantity of your magic mushroom yields.
Finally, maintain the terrarium environment post-harvest to support continued growth. Monitor humidity levels, typically between 90-95%, and ensure proper ventilation to prevent stagnation. Lightly water the substrate if it begins to dry out, but avoid overwatering, as this can lead to contamination. With careful harvesting techniques and attentive maintenance, your magic mushroom terrarium can produce multiple flushes, providing a sustainable and rewarding yield.
